Tough one. Seems every summer a new comp hits the market with one or two enticements, but right now I feel the first CD comp from 1986, "Made in USA", is the best. They gloss over the '70s, but then you get two exclusives, both Terry Melcher productions, at the end - "Rock'n'Roll to the Rescue" which is exclusive to this CD, and "California Dreamin'", which can also be found on "The Best of the Brother Years" comp - as good as the original by Mamas and the Papas. The CD is neither compressed nor NR'ed, but there are some stereo mixes where mono would have been preferable. And you need a magnifying glass to read the liner notes, but other than that - great comp!

Endless Summer was the first Beach Boys album I ever bought. Originally a 2-LP set, but fits neatly on a single CD. So it's a sentimental favorite of mine. The DCC is top-notch, but I think the Japanese mini-lp also sounds great. DCC/Hoffman followed up with a gold CD of Spirit of America, which was sort of a sequel to Endless Summer--even added a bonus track to the original LP line-up.

P.S. The Razor & Tie comp is a 2-CD set.

Problem for me is my fav BB song is Sail On Sailor which is owned by Warner, so it rarely turns up on a comp with the Capitol hits. A perfect BB comp for me would include SOS, Sloop John B, California Girls & Good Vibrations. I think I did see a 2 cd UK b/o with all of those once.
